What are the responsibilities and job description for the Manager, Lab Satellites position at Springfield Clinic?
The Lab Manager - Satellites is responsible for laboratory functions at all laboratory satellite sites, including compliance with all regulatory requirements.
Job Relationships
Reports to the Director of Laboratory
Principal Responsibilities
- Manage satellite personnel including interviewing and hiring, training and orienting, disciplinary actions and performance reviews.
- Provide oversight of quality control activities at all satellite sites through periodic review of worksheets with a written summary report given to the Laboratory Director after this review.
- Adhere to COLA accreditation standards at all satellite sites.
- Serve as technical consultant for all satellite sites.
- Review all proficiency test results, investigate and document all proficiency errors.
- Manage and coordinate all satellite mergers.
- Maintain proper communication of information to satellite personnel, keeping them informed of clinic policies and procedures,
- Assist with management coverage at the main laboratory during Laboratory Director's absence.
- Responsible for laboratory layout during satellite renovations and buildings.
- Provide input into laboratory equipment and FTE budget.
- Coordinate and cooperate with site managers and Operations Directors to solve problems and to provide optimum service to physicians and patients.
- Make decisions and give direction appropriate to the scope of duties and responsibilities.
- Must follow clinic policies and procedures.
- Assist in the development of annual laboratory goals.
- Handle Satellite proficiency orders and performance.
- Handle Satellite CLIA license modifications and distribution.

Education / Experience
Was performing as technologist prior to 1996 OR
a. Has a BS in Medical Technology OR
b. Has 90 credit hours with 12 months training from an accredited school of Medical Technology OR
c. Has a BS in Biology or Chemistry with 1 year of clinical laboratory experience OR
d. Has 90 credit hours with >
1 year experience in medical laboratory work which is applicable to the department where the person is working
